BRIEFING — Leadership Review: Logistics Transition

We are replacing Denholm Haulage with Pellgrave Logistics at quarter-end. Savings estimated at 7% annually; Pellgrave's Westmoor hub improves cold-chain coverage. Exit fees to Denholm are capped under clause review. Finance should model cash impact for the transition month. Wider implications for our plans appear in the confidential note below.

management briefing: Headcount on the Belix team goes from 60 to 93 by the end of November. Gross margin on Belix came in at 23 percent against a plan of 47 percent.

Handing off Vaultspinner, our internal secrets-rotation utility, for tonight's on-call window. Rotation runs at 02:00 and usually finishes in six minutes. If the run stalls on the staging vault, restart the scheduler pod once before escalating. Should the admin session expire mid-rotation, re-authenticate through the break-glass flow, which requires the recovery passphrase given immediately below.

unlock words, bawef-kahap: sorax-sorir-quenys-aldok

**Q: Bike cage and parking gates — who gets in?**

Bike cage: staff only. No visitor bikes inside; point them to the racks by Fenby Lane. Parking gates open on registered badges between 06:00 and 20:00. Contractors need a day pass from facilities, not reception. Gate faults go to the duty manager, not security. For manual gate release during outages, use the code below.

badge for tajeg-kagap: bdg-EWZTJN-83588199

Runbook — account recovery during nightly search reindex (Pellwick Plugin Platform). Plugin authors: the Pellwick reindex job runs nightly and temporarily disables account-recovery lookups against the search tier. If a user requests recovery mid-reindex, route the flow through the fallback KV store instead of the index. Do not retry against the indexer; it returns stale shards until the swap completes. To unlock the fallback store, use the recovery passphrase shown below.

vault phrase of kaduf-baweg = norael-julox-raleth-wenok-eliir-ulamir-ulair-norwyn-rusion